Does anyone write crisper, cleaner English than Margaret Atwood? A few hundred of her sentences per day might help all of us write better. So, on the level of language, no complaints! In other ways, though, this is an uneven collection. It begins brilliantly and ends well, but the middle sections about the narrator and her life with Tig in the countryside just did not engage me. The problem may arise in part from the somewhat ambiguous nature of this book. Is it a collection of short stories or a novel? I read it as the latter until the two last pieces, both about declining parents gradually becoming "stories," which are detached from the earlier pieces. I know the novel has taken on new forms. I can accept that but somehow "Moral Disorder" seemed to shift from one thing to something else two-thirds of the way through. Nevertheless, several of these chapters are brilliant. "The Headless Horseman" is a good evocation of childhood, as well moving masterfully between past and present. And "My Last Duchess" is a wonderful and very funny account of two types of readers and the unbridgeable gap between them. Any "literary" type who has ever been involved with a strict rationalist will find something familiar in this piece.
